How much do electrical project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for electrical project manager in Reston, VA is $108,787.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$89,000.00 and $126,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Electrical Project Managers?

Electrical Project Managers are professionals responsible for planning, coordinating, and overseeing electrical projects from start to finish. Their duties include managing budgets, schedules, and personnel, ensuring safety and compliance with regulations, and communicating with clients and stakeholders. They often work on construction sites, coordinating the installation or maintenance of electrical systems in buildings or infrastructure projects. Their role is critical in delivering projects on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.

What is the difference between Electrical Project Manager vs Electrical Engineer?

AspectElectrical Project ManagerElectrical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's in Electrical Engineering, PMP certification often preferredBachelor's or Master's in Electrical Engineering, PE license optional
Work EnvironmentOversees projects, manages teams, coordinates with clientsDesigns, develops, tests electrical systems and components
Industry UsageUsed in construction, infrastructure, and industrial projectsUsed in product development, R&D, and design firms

Electrical Project Managers focus on overseeing electrical projects, managing teams, and ensuring timely completion, while Electrical Engineers concentrate on designing and developing electrical systems. Both roles require electrical engineering credentials but differ in responsibilities and work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by Electrical Project Managers, and how can they be addressed?

Electrical Project Managers often encounter challenges such as coordinating multiple trades on-site, managing tight deadlines, and ensuring compliance with evolving safety regulations. Effective communication and proactive planning are key to addressing these issues, as they help anticipate conflicts and facilitate smooth workflow between teams. Staying updated on industry standards and fostering strong relationships with clients and contractors can also mitigate risks and support successful project delivery.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Electrical Project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Electrical Project Manager, you need a solid background in electrical engineering, project management experience, and typically a relevant bachelor's degree or equivalent qualification.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Primavera), electrical design tools, and certifications like PMP or PE are highly beneficial.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help manage teams, resolve issues, and coordinate with stakeholders effectively. These skills are crucial for delivering projects on time, within budget, and in compliance with safety and quality standards.

What Is an Electrical Project Manager?

An electrical project manager works to oversee the electrical aspects of a project. In this career, your duties often take place on construction sites. Your responsibilities may include working with various contractors involved in the project to coordinate jobs and schedules. You delegate tasks, source materials, and create an operations budget based on the needs of the client and the construction plans. You must create an overall plan or program to present to clients. You need the electrical engineering skills to troubleshoot and solve problems when other members of the team cannot.
